Send in the Frogs From tiny eggs to full-fledged frogs, a little red-headed girl's green friends just get bigger and bigger. Vivian French's wonderful picture book Growing Frogs shows us just what it takes to behold this amazing metamorphosis, with fresh, endearing paintings and plenty of good humor.
Frog on Robert's Head Robert cannot figure why there is a frog on his head, but what's more curious is that nobody can see the frog on his head (except his little sister). This clever story by David Cleveland "sticks" to your attention until the very end. What?! Dad has a frog on his head?

Enriching hearts, minds, and bodies
Christian Based & Service Oriented
Located in scenic Taylors, SC, CaroJays Youth Programs, Inc. provides a secure and warm environment for your child with our After-School Program and Summer Day Camp. Enrollment with us at CaroJays is rewarding for your child, as well as, offering "peace of mind" for parents. Parents can take comfort in knowing their child is safe and cared for while they are apart. It is our goal to meet your childcare needs. We provide either full- or part-time care — check out our rates.
What makes us a unique childcare provider?
We provide scholarships for Summer Camp.
Camp CaroJay is designed with a positive tribal theme. We provide opportunities for children to spark their curiosities in things they might not know about, for instance, plant a garden, go gem mining, or talk with a Cherokee Indian. We have exciting crafts, active sports, fun singing, amazing field trips, interesting Tribal Councils, and MORE!
At CaroJays, homework comes first, but we believe that learning extends beyond homework. Our planned activities and events encourage student learning re-enforcement, self-confidence, team leadership, and creative personalities. Our success and reward is to see your children grow and mature from one grade to the next.
